Ever found yourself staring at an engine spec or an aquarium size and wondering what exactly a "cubic inch" means? It's a common unit of volume, especially in the US, and understanding it is simpler than you might think. Think of it as the space inside a cube where each side measures exactly one inch.
The Simple Math Behind It
At its heart, calculating cubic inches is about measuring three dimensions: length, width, and height. If you've got a rectangular box, or anything that can be approximated as one, the formula is straightforward: Length × Width × Height = Cubic Inches.
For instance, if you have a box that's 10 inches long, 5 inches wide, and 4 inches high, you'd simply multiply those numbers: 10 × 5 × 4 = 200 cubic inches. Easy, right?
Beyond the Box: What Else Uses Cubic Inches?
While we often picture boxes, this measurement pops up in a few interesting places. In the automotive world, "cubic inch displacement" (often seen as c.i.d. or cid) is a way to describe the size of an engine's cylinders. A larger cubic inch displacement generally means a bigger, more powerful engine. It’s a traditional way of measuring engine size that many enthusiasts still appreciate.
Aquarium keepers also find cubic inches incredibly useful. While tanks are often sold by their gallon capacity, knowing the actual internal volume in cubic inches allows for much more precise calculations. Why does this matter? Well, imagine you're adding medication or a water conditioner. Overdosing can be harmful, even fatal, to your fish. By calculating the exact volume, you can ensure you're using the right amount of treatment. As one expert pointed out, the advertised tank size often doesn't account for the space taken up by gravel, decorations, or equipment, which can reduce the usable water volume by as much as 10%.
Making the Conversion
Sometimes, you'll need to convert cubic inches to other units, like gallons. The key conversion factor to remember is that 1 US gallon is equal to 231 cubic inches. So, if you calculated your aquarium's volume to be, say, 1200 cubic inches, you'd divide that by 231 to get approximately 5.19 gallons. Remember to then adjust for any displacement from your tank's contents!
A Quick Note on Units
When you're measuring, it's crucial to be consistent. If you're using a calculator or doing the math by hand, make sure all your measurements (length, width, height) are in the same unit before you multiply. Most calculators will let you select your input units (inches, feet, millimeters, etc.) and will handle the conversion for you, but it's always good to double-check.
